摘要:需求如下图,后台设置店铺营业时间后前端需将时间区间段划分为按半小时为间隔的数组用于展示起始时间数组,结束时间数组将时间字符串转换成日期格式并存入开始时间数组和结束时间数组时间为个位数则补零计算各子区间以半小时为间隔拆分后的数组长度
需求如下图,后台设置店铺营业时间后前端需将时间区间段划分为按半小时为间隔的数组用于展示
let openTime = ["11:00 - 12:00", "17:00 - 19:00", "21:00 - 23: 00"]; let y = new Date().getFullYear(); let m = new Date().getMonth()+1; let d = new Date().getDate(); let start = [], end = []; //start起始时间数组,end结束时间数组 for(let i=0,len=openTime.length;i{ return item.join("-"); })
文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。
转载请注明本文地址:https://www.ucloud.cn/yun/101159.html
摘要:是稳定的排序方法。也称缩小增量排序,是直接插入排序算法的一种更高效的改进版本。希尔排序是非稳定排序算法。算法实现选择排序堆排序描述堆排序是指利用堆积树堆这种数据结构所设计的一种排序算法,它是选择排序的一种。 1、插入排序 描述 插入排序的基本操作就是将一个数据插入到已经排好序的有序数据中,从而得到一个新的、个数加一的有序数据,算法适用于少量数据的排序,时间复杂度为O(n^2)。是稳定...
摘要:我先通过堆栈的方法,找到一个封闭区间,该区间可以盛水,该区间的右节点可以作为下一个封闭区间的起点。思路三堆栈的聪明使用在这里,堆栈允许我们渐进的通过横向分割而非之前传统的纵向分割的方式来累加计算盛水量。 题目要求 Given n non-negative integers representing an elevation map where the width of each bar...
摘要:目录常见的八种排序常见的八种排序直接插入排序直接插入排序希尔排序希尔排序直接选择排序直接选择排序堆排序堆排序冒泡排序冒泡排序快速排序快速排序版本版本挖坑法挖坑法前后指针版前后指针版快速排序代码 目录 常见的八种排序 直接插入排序 希尔排序 直接选择排序 堆排序 冒泡排序 快速排序 hoar...
摘要:原博地址简介线段树算法是一种快速查询一段区间内的信息的算法由于其实现简单所以广泛应用于程序设计竞赛中。线段树是一棵完美二叉树即所有的叶子节点的深度均相同并且所有的非叶子节点都有两个子节点。 原博地址https://laboo.top/2018/11/24/xds/#more 简介 线段树算法是一种快速查询一段区间内的信息的算法, 由于其实现简单, 所以广泛应用于程序设计竞赛中。线段树是...
阅读 936·2021-11-22 09:34
阅读 2147·2021-11-11 16:54
阅读 2176·2021-09-27 14:00
阅读 922·2019-08-30 15:55
阅读 1509·2019-08-29 12:46
阅读 580·2019-08-26 18:42
阅读 615·2019-08-26 13:31
阅读 3166·2019-08-26 11:52